Understanding SAP Fieldglass Access Types

It's important to understand different user access types when logging into SAP Fieldglass. SAP (System Application Products) has many modules, and Fieldglass is one of the most advanced solutions for workforce management.

There are three access types for logging into SAP Fieldglass:

  • Buyer Users: These are employees from companies that buy contingent labor/services from the platform. They manage requisitions, timesheet approvals, and supplier performance.
  • Supplier Users: These are employees from staffing agencies, consulting firms, or service companies that submit candidates and manage worker profiles and invoices through SAP Fieldglass.
  • S-Users: These are SAP support users that get special access to provide technical support, system configuration, or system implementation.

Step-by-Step SAP Fieldglass Login Process for Buyer Users

Here's how buyers can access SAP Fieldglass via their organization's custom login portal. Follow the steps below to log into SAP Fieldglass.

Step 1: Access the SAP Fieldglass URL that is specific to your organization. It is normally formatted like this: https://www.fieldglass.net/[yourcompanyname]. This URL is typically shared to you during your onboarding or your system administrator will provide it to you during the SAP Fieldglass login process.

Step 2: Type your username into the login screen for SAP Fieldglass. This could be your work email or staff ID depending on how your organization has configured the system.

Step 3: Type your login password. If this is your first time logging into SAP Fieldglass, you will have to use a temporary password that was sent to you via email. You will be prompted to change this password to something of your own choosing after your first login.

Step 4: If your company has multi-factor authentication (MFA) set up, follow the prompts to complete this process. You may have to type in a code that was sent to your email or phone to continue.

Step 5: You will now see your personalized dashboard that has your company name at the top. This dashboard contains your company's/company-wide pending actions and notifications and you will be given the ability to add your own custom links.

Step-by-Step SAP Fieldglass Login Process for Supplier Users

Steps to login to Fieldglass portal for suppliers differs from buyers.

Step 1: Go to www.fieldglass.net to login to the supplier portal. Buyers can set up custom login pages, but suppliers have to stick to universal.

Step 2: Enter the supplier username that is either the business email or unique ID that was assigned to the company during registration.

Step 3: Enter the password. Buyers give SAP Fieldglass login credentials to the New Suppliers that work with them.

Step 4: Go through buyers security questions and multi factor authentication.

Step 5: When login is complete, a supplier dashboard opens that contains job offers, candidates, and timesheets.

S-User SAP Fieldglass Login and Special Access

Special credentials are assigned to S-Users for SAP Fieldglass login. These are also different from the regular supplier and buyer accounts.

Step 1: Go to the SAP Service Marketplace or the Fieldglass instance URL from SAP.

Step 2: Input your S-User ID (which starts with an 'S') and the corresponding password. These SAP Fieldglass login details are provided by SAP and not by any specific companies.

Step 3: While logging into SAP Fieldglass, you may have to go through extra security checks, such as certificate-based authentication or other security measures.

Step 4: After logging into SAP Fieldglass successfully, you can enter the admin or technical sections of the system according to what permissions you have been granted.

Common SAP Fieldglass Login Issues and Troubleshooting

All users experience SAP Fieldglass Login difficulties, despite having the correct credentials. The issues stated below are the most common problems users experience, as well as the resolutions.

Issue Solution
Forgotten Password Click 'forgot password' and follow email instructions. Check spam folder if email not received. Verify correct email associated with account.
Locked Account Wait 30 minutes for automatic unlock or contact system administrator for immediate assistance.
Browser Compatibility Use latest versions of Edge, Chrome, or Firefox. Clear cache and cookies. Disable browser extensions that may interfere.
MFA Problems Verify correct contact information in system. Check time zone settings for authenticator apps.
URL Issues Use correct company-specific URL. Bookmark the correct login page to avoid wrong portal access.
Session Timeout Save work frequently. Re-login when session expires due to inactivity.

Best Practices for Secure SAP Fieldglass Login and Credential Management

Keeping your security intact when logging into Fieldglass should always come first. When logging in, consider these practices:

Password Security

  • Use Strong and Unique Passwords: Your password needs to be a minimum of 12 characters long and should include a mix of uppercase letters, lowercase letters, numbers, and special characters. Never use the same password for your account on a different platform.
  • Regular Password Changes: Change your password every 60 to 90 days, even if policies don't require it.
  • Secure Password Storage: Never leave passwords written in easily accessible files. Use enterprise-level password management tools that comply with your organization's policies.

Authentication and Access

  • Enable Multi-Factor Authentication: This adds an additional layer of security that prevents unauthorized access whenever possible.
  • Use Secure Devices: Only log into Fieldglass from secure and trusted devices. Never access from public computers or unprotected Wi-Fi connections.
  • Always Log Out: When done using Fieldglass, log out completely, especially if using a shared device.

SAP Fieldglass User Dashboard Overview

Buyer Dashboard Features

  • Pending requisition approvals
  • Timesheet management and approvals
  • Supplier performance metrics
  • Budget tracking and reporting
  • Custom notification settings
  • Quick access to frequently used functions

Supplier Dashboard Features

  • New job requisition notifications
  • Candidate submission tracking
  • Active worker management
  • Timesheet submission and approval status
  • Invoice creation and tracking
  • Performance ratings and feedback

What is SAP Fieldglass?

SAP Fieldglass is a leading platform for managing external workforce, contingent labor, and vendor management. It enables organizations to efficiently manage their contingent workforce programs, supplier relationships, and service procurement.

How do I access the SAP Fieldglass login portal?

Buyer users access SAP Fieldglass through their organization's custom URL (https://www.fieldglass.net/[yourcompanyname]). Supplier users login through www.fieldglass.net. S-Users access through the SAP Service Marketplace or designated Fieldglass instance URL.

What should I do if I forgot my SAP Fieldglass password?

Click the 'forgot password' link on the login page and follow the email instructions to reset your password. If you don't receive the email, check your spam folder and verify you're using the correct email associated with your account.

Why is my SAP Fieldglass account locked?

Accounts are automatically locked after multiple failed login attempts as a security measure. You can wait 30 minutes for automatic unlock or contact your system administrator for immediate assistance.

What are the different SAP Fieldglass user types?

There are three main user types: Buyer Users (employees from companies purchasing contingent labor), Supplier Users (employees from staffing agencies or service companies), and S-Users (SAP support users with special technical access).

Which browsers are compatible with SAP Fieldglass?

SAP Fieldglass works best with the latest versions of Edge, Chrome, and Firefox. Ensure your browser is up to date and clear cache/cookies if experiencing issues.

How often should I change my SAP Fieldglass password?

It's recommended to change your password every 60 to 90 days, even if your organization's policy doesn't require it. This enhances account security.

Can I access SAP Fieldglass from mobile devices?

Yes, SAP Fieldglass is accessible from mobile devices through web browsers. However, ensure you're using a secure connection and trusted device.

What is multi-factor authentication in SAP Fieldglass?

Multi-factor authentication (MFA) is an additional security layer that requires you to verify your identity using a second method (such as a code sent to your phone or email) beyond just your password.
